WHAT CONTRIBUTES TO GENETIC VARIABILITY?
5
#1 INDEPENDENT ASSORTMENT Random “sorting” of chromosomes To show this: Spermatogenesis Oogenesis (Gametogenesis)
6
SPERMATOGENESIS 4 genetically different haploid cells
7
OOGENESIS
8
FORMULA FOR # OF DIFFERENT GAMETES YOU CAN PRODUCE 2 n, n= haploid # Example: 2 2 = 4 genetically different gametes Humans- n = 23 2 23 = 8,000,000 genetically different sperm = 8,000,000 genetically different eggs
9
#2 CROSSING OVER Exchange of genetic material from 2 homologous chromosomes Occurs during Prophase I
10
#3 RANDOM FERTILIZATION What sperm reaches / fertilizes the egg is a random event 1/8,000,000 possible eggs 1/8,000,000 possible sperm
